Supported Mobile Device Operating Systems

N-able N-central Mobile Device Management supports the following:

  • iOS 6.1.x and later
  • Android 2.2.x and later

MDM Port Requirements

N-central requires the following TCP ports to be open (outbound) in order to send push notifications:

  • 80
  • 443
  • 2195
  • 2196

Access to ports 2195 and 2196 must be granted to gateway.push-apple.com.akadns.net

The network to which mobile devices are connected must have the following ports open in order to receive push notifications:

  • 443 (TCP)
  • 5222 (TCP)
  • 5223 (TCP)
  • 5228 (TCP and UDP)

SSL Certificate

The N-able N-central server must have a valid SSL certificate issued by a valid CA (Certification Authority).

Apple Push Notification Service (APNS) Certificate

In order for the N-able N-central Mobile Device Management capability to work effectively with iOS devices, you will need to generate an Apple Push Notification Service (APNS) certificate that is unique to your N-able N-central installation. N-able N-central does not provide this certificate but provides a wizard to help you obtain one from Apple Inc.

APNS certificates are not required to manage Android devices.
